1. Verify Yarn Material Supply and Material Stability
Yarn quality directly determines the hand feel, durability, elasticity, shrinkage rate, and grade of finished custom knit sweaters. Many low-tier suppliers use mixed, recycled, or inconsistent batch yarns, resulting in uneven texture, pilling, deformation, and color difference between orders.
When sourcing custom knit sweaters from China, confirm the following material capabilities:
• Complete yarn categories: Merino wool, cashmere blend, cotton, organic cotton, anti-pilling acrylic, recycled yarn, and seasonal lightweight or heavyweight yarn options
• Clear component proportion labeling without vague descriptions
• Stable batch consistency to avoid shade difference between pre-production samples and bulk goods
• Professional anti-shrinkage, softening, and shape-stabilizing finishing treatments
Reliable custom knit sweater factories maintain long-term cooperation with formal yarn mills, ensuring stable material supply and standardized physical indicators such as shrinkage rate and tensile strength.
2. Evaluate Knitting Gauge, Stitch Density and Craftsmanship Ability
Knit sweater quality is highly dependent on knitting gauge and stitch precision, which most novice buyers ignore. Different gauges determine fabric thickness, texture style, and wearing scenarios.
Standard industrial knitting gauges for custom sweaters:
• 3GG / 5GG: Heavyweight thick sweaters for autumn and winter
• 7GG / 9GG: Midweight daily casual knitwear
• 12GG: Lightweight fine knitting for minimalist styles
You should also check the factory’s technical capacity for complex craftsmanship: jacquard patterns, cable knitting, intarsia color matching, ribbed cuffs and hems, custom neckline structures, and hand-finished details.
Qualified manufacturers strictly control stitch density (SPI) to prevent loose stitching, sagging cuffs, and easy deformation after washing. Factories capable of both cut-and-sew and fully fashioned knitting can meet diverse brand design requirements.
3. Confirm Full Customization Support (OEM / ODM Compatibility)
As a B2B custom knit sweater buyer, you need to confirm whether the supplier supports complete personalized customization instead of only ready-made pattern modification.
Professional Chinese knitwear manufacturers should provide:
• Custom pattern, logo jacquard, and color matching according to client artwork
• Custom size grading for men, women, and children’s styles
• Private label services: custom woven labels, care tags, brand embroidery, and exclusive packaging
• Custom silhouette, sleeve type, neckline, and hem design
• ODM independent design development for brands without complete tech packs
Avoid suppliers that only copy public styles. Long-term cooperative factories can optimize patterns, adjust proportions, and provide professional design suggestions according to market positioning.
4. Check Factory Certifications and Compliance Standards
Cross-border wholesale and brand retail require standardized product compliance to avoid customs detention and market sales risks.
When sourcing custom knit sweaters from China, prioritize factories with valid certifications:
• OEKO-TEX Standard 100 (safe and eco-friendly textiles)
• REACH compliance for European market sales
• BSCI or SEDEX social responsibility audits
• Environmental production system certification
These certifications prove standardized production processes, safe raw materials, and compliant factory management, which is essential for medium and high-end brand long-term cooperation.
5. Clarify MOQ Policy, Sample Process and Tiered Pricing
Many buyers face hidden costs and rigid order limits when cooperating with small workshops. Formal custom knit sweater factories have transparent rules.
Key points to confirm:
• Clear MOQ for OEM and ODM orders per style and per color
• Acceptable prototype small-batch orders for new style testing
• Sample fee policy, mold opening fee, and refund rules for bulk orders
• Tiered bulk pricing for different order quantities
• Surcharge standards for special craftsmanship and custom materials
Reliable suppliers provide written quotations with detailed cost breakdowns, avoiding arbitrary price increases in mass production.
6. Inspect Strict Pre-Production and Bulk Quality Control
The biggest pain point of overseas buyers is inconsistent quality between samples and bulk goods. Professional Chinese knitwear manufacturers implement multi-stage quality control.
Standard quality control process:
1. Yarn incoming inspection to check color, thickness, and component compliance
2. Pre-production sample confirmation for pattern, size, and workmanship verification
3. Semi-finished product inspection during knitting and sewing
4. Finished product inspection for stitching, symmetry, color uniformity, and washing stability
5. Final packing inspection before shipment
Factories with stable QC systems effectively reduce defective rates, size deviation, and post-order after-sales disputes.
7. Confirm Lead Time, Production Capacity and Delivery Stability
Delivery stability determines your brand’s inventory cycle and market sales rhythm. When selecting a Chinese custom knit sweater supplier, evaluate real production capacity instead of exaggerated marketing data.
Key evaluation indicators:
• Standard sample lead time and bulk order production cycle
• Peak season capacity guarantee for autumn and winter knitwear orders
• Independent production workshop and complete knitting machine equipment
• Professional packaging team and stable forwarder cooperation
Large-scale formal factories can guarantee on-time delivery even during peak seasons, avoiding order delays that affect your market sales.
